The Tata Sierra 2026 is set to make a powerful comeback in the Indian automobile market, reviving one of Tata Motors’ most iconic nameplates with a fresh, modern identity. Designed to appeal to today’s budget-conscious yet style-focused buyers, the new Sierra blends futuristic design, advanced technology, and practical performance. Tata Motors aims to position the Sierra 2026 as a value-driven SUV that caters to both young professionals and families looking for a premium feel at an accessible price point.
Unlike its predecessor, the Tata Sierra 2026 will be built on an all-new platform and feature a contemporary design language that reflects Tata’s latest SUV philosophy. With improved proportions, modern styling elements, and a technology-forward approach, the new Sierra is expected to strike a strong balance between nostalgia and innovation.

Strong Focus on Safety
Safety is expected to be a major highlight of the Tata Sierra 2026. The SUV may be equipped with multiple airbags, ABS with EBD, electronic stability control, and traction control as standard. Advanced features such as a 360-degree camera, parking sensors, and adv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S) could also be offered in higher variants.
These safety enhancements will make the Sierra a reliable choice for families, ensuring peace of mind during both daily commutes and long journeys.
Mileage and Efficiency
Mileage will play an important role in making the Tata Sierra 2026 appealing to everyday users. The petrol variant is expected to deliver an average fuel efficiency of around 15 to 18 kmpl, making it suitable for city driving as well as highway trips.
In addition to the petrol version, Tata Motors may introduce an electric variant of the Sierra. The electric model is expected to offer a long driving range on a single charge, making it a practical and eco-friendly option for urban buyers. With rising fuel costs, this dual powertrain strategy will help Tata cater to a wider audience.

Pricing and Easy Ownership
Tata Motors is expected to price the Sierra 2026 competitively to attract mid-segment SUV buyers. The estimated ex-showroom price is likely to fall between ₹12 lakh and ₹18 lakh, depending on the variant and features.
